Friday, 27 November 2015

Input and Output Devices

Now that we've talked about the origin of modern computers, we're going to talk about input/output devices. But first, what's the difference?

An input device allows you to enter information into a computer. It can also be described as,
"A peripheral (piece of computer hardware equipment) used to provide data and control signals to an information processing system such as a computer or information appliance."~https://en.wikipedia.org/wiki/Input_device
The most fundamental pieces of information are keystrokes on a keyboard and clicks with a mouse. On the other hand, an output device converts input data into a form which can be seen, read, heard, or used as input for another device. Or it can be defined as,
"Any piece of computer hardware equipment used to communicate the results of data processing carried out by an information processing system (such as a computer) which converts the electronically generated information into human-readable form."~https://en.wikipedia.org/wiki/Output_device


Thursday, 19 November 2015

Computer Science, The First Computer and The First Computer Program

To get started in ICT, you first need, at least, a basic understanding of what computer science is. So, what exactly is that?
In a nutshell, computer science is the study of the principles and uses of computers. To go further in depth it can be described as,
"The scientific and practical approach to computation and its applications."~https://en.wikipedia.org/wiki/Computer_science
Computer science is a pretty big deal; it helps us to better understand not just how computers work and how they can be used, but by using them in specific ways, it can help us to better understand the world around us by running simulations of anything from biological processes, to physical forces, and to even discovering new particles that were previously only theoretical.

Ok, so now you have a grasp on what computer science is. Let's move on to our next point of interest: Who invented the first computer?

Depending on who you ask, you'll get a different answer. Depending on your definition of the term 'computer', you could argue that the abacus was the first computer, or even its predecessor the slide rule. But the first computer that resembled a modern computer was called the Analytical Engine, which was conceived by British mathematician Charles Babbage between 1833 and 1871. For more information go to: http://science.howstuffworks.com/innovation/inventions/who-invented-the-computer.htm


 
 
Ok, so now you know what computer science is and that Charles Babbage conceptualized the first "modern" computer. But there's still one more unanswered question: Who created the first computer program?
 
The answer to this final question is Ada Lovelace. Augusta Ada King was female mathematician who lived in the mid 1800s. She worked closely with Charles Babbage on his Difference Engine and also wrote the world's first computer program in 1842. Read about Ada Lovelace for more information on her.
 
We've answered all of our questions now and can move further into the world of ICT.